Bhagwant Singh Mann: Championing Affordable Dairy in Punjab

Position: Bhagwant Singh Mann serves as the Chief Minister of Punjab, India.

Biography: Bhagwant Singh Mann is a prominent political figure in India, dedicated to implementing policies that aim to benefit the common people of Punjab. His focus is on promoting economic and social welfare across the state.

Current Place of Work: As the Chief Minister, Mann oversees the administration of Punjab, working diligently to implement policies that support the state's development and welfare.

Significant Events: During his tenure, one of the notable initiatives by Bhagwant Singh Mann was the reduction in prices for Verka milk and dairy products. This initiative aims to make essential dairy products more affordable for Punjab's residents, providing direct relief to consumers and supporting the local dairy industry.
